As people become more worried about privacy and data leaks, Claude Opus 4 is getting attention for its strong focus on safety. It works using Anthropic’s “Constitutional AI” system, which helps the AI stay helpful, honest, and safe. It does this without needing too much human input, which can sometimes cause mistakes or bias.

Bangladesh’s healthcare system is facing a shortage of doctors, especially in rural areas. Claude Opus 4 can help by powering telemedicine apps that allow patients to talk in different languages, check symptoms, and get quick health advice.
Since it can remember long patient histories, it gives smarter and more accurate health suggestions than older systems.
Local telehealth services can use Claude Opus 4 to reduce pressure on doctors and make patients happier. If used directly on mobile devices, it can also be low-cost and protect patient privacy.
